Which of the following tenets does the CIA triad provide for which security practices are measured? Each correct answer represents a part of the solution. Choose all that apply.
Answer options
- A. Integrity
- B. Accountability
- C. Availability
- D. Confidentiality
Correct answer: D, A, C
Explanation
The CIA triad includes Confidentiality, Integrity, and Availability as essential components of security practices. Accountability is not part of the CIA triad but rather a broader concept in security management. Therefore, the correct answers are D, A, and C.
